Iran's economy faces severe contraction following six months of intensified US sanctions and maritime restrictions, with foreign trade declining by over one-third. Government officials are grappling with dual crises of rising inflation and joblessness, prompting urgent calls for economic policy reforms. Negotiations regarding the Strait of Hormuz continue as the nation seeks relief from trade restrictions that have crippled commercial activities and destabilized key economic sectors.
